How to Make Cinemas a Good Go for Your Baby

by Catharine Bowmanupdated on March 31, 2020March 11, 2019

Becoming a parent means cutting off on things that you once can do with ease and with the all the time you have. Parenting becomes doing these things with your kid on your hip, but doing such does get more exciting and happy since you have that companion for life. One of the many things that this article will cut to is going to the cinemas. Of course, going there will be a no biggie so long as you carry an Infant Car Seats with you to make sure that your kid will be safe sitting all throughout the movie. But, another concern for moms when bringing their kids to the cinemas, is the cleanliness of the area since kids do get sick fast enough. So, with a few reminders and tricks to get by, here are the things to make your cinema date with your kid fun and clean one.

Make It Fun and Clean!

Make sure to bring varieties of pacifiers for your Baby. They have a short attention span and so, being ready for their worst tantrum scene will be handy. Bring pacifiers, bottles with their favorite drink, or milk to be safe, a blanket to keep out the cold of the cinema, and snacks to keep them at bay. It’s also essential to sometimes pick a movie that they might enjoy as well. Plan to feed your baby minutes before the show starts, so that they do not cry and rumble, and you can enjoy the movie while your baby is also relaxed and full. After ensuring the fun side of your cinema trip, it’s now time to make sure that everything is clean and safe for your kid. Always bring sanitizer wipes, to first wipe the chair, its arm, and every foreign object that your baby might hold during the film. Also, it is very normal for people to notice a cute baby and want to hold, touch, or even carry your baby. But, never feel bad in declining these ones, as your baby will be the one to suffer acquired germs and viruses from these people. Always reject politely or go the extra mile of explaining as to why if you don’t want to feel bad for it.

Going to the cinema can always be yes for parents with kids, just keeping these things in mind will surely make it possible and hassle-free.
